About

Barton Financial Group works with individuals (including high-net-worth clients), employer plan sponsors, charitable organizations, and small businesses, providing discretionary portfolio management, financial planning, retirement plan consulting, and coordination with third-party tax and estate professionals. The firm operates on a fee-only basis and can advise on both custodied accounts and “held-away” accounts such as 401(k)s and annuities through a third‑party order management/aggregation system.

Investment decisions are guided by strategic asset allocation and Modern Portfolio Theory, blending passive and active vehicles and emphasizing long-term holding periods while tailoring allocations to client goals and risk tolerance. The adviser uses institutional technology and model resources (including a model marketplace and an Altruist custodial platform) and performs regular account reviews to monitor alignment with client objectives.

Distinctive features include a formal educational outreach program—BFG offers seminars and speaking engagements that are explicitly educational and not sales-focused—and the firm’s use of client testimonials in its advertising materials, both of which are uncommon among similar advisers. The brochure also highlights operational practices that set the firm apart: it manages held‑away accounts via Pontera (with restricted access and no custody of client credentials) and integrates third‑party tax and estate drafting into its higher‑level planning services.

Fee options

Fixed

Ongoing financial planning packages with fixed monthly fees: Jumpstart $33/mo + $230 setup fee, Fundamental $219/mo, Premier $319/mo.

Percentage

$0 - $500,000: 1.25% (Investment Only Clients), 1.00% (Financial Planning Clients) $500,001 - $1,500,000: 1.00% (Investment Only Clients), 0.85% (Financial Planning Clients) $1,500,001 - $5,000,000: 0.90% (Investment Only Clients), 0.75% (Financial Planning Clients) $5,000,001+: 0.70% (Investment Only Clients), 0.55% (Financial Planning Clients)

Project-based

Hourly financial planning at $230/hour, negotiable.

Other

Fee-only: Hourly financial planning at $230/hour (negotiable); Ongoing financial planning fixed fees: Jumpstart $33/mo + $230 setup, Fundamental $219/mo, Premier $319/mo.

Zachary Barton, CFP® is the Founder and Owner of Barton Financial Group LLC, where he operates as the lead C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ER™. For over 10 years, Zach has helped clients find financial peace of mind by coaching clients through the process of organizing and simplifying their finances. Zach specializes in working with Attorneys, though his clients also include Tech Executives, Business Owners, Doctors, Engineers, and Retirees. Zach attended the University of Texas for Spanish and Plan II Honors and graduated as a member of the Phi Kappa Phi Honor Society. He later attended the American College of Financial Services. Zach and his wife, Carly, both began their careers in Lubbock, TX where Carly attended Law school. In the fall of 2017, Zach and Carly decided it was time to return home to Central Texas to be closer to the original Barton family land that has been in the family since 1854. Zach founded Barton Financial Group LLC so that he could focus on helping clients as a Fiduciary with Financial Planning and Investments. Carly works as an Attorney in nearby Dripping Springs. Zach and Carly Live in Kyle, Texas with their children Clark and Lexi. Zach is the fourth generation in his family to own a business on Center Street in Kyle. When not working with clients or chasing kids around, Zach volunteers frequently with the Lions Club, and plays soccer on the weekends. Zach is a member of XY Planning Network (XYPN), active in the Buda Lions Club, and Co-Owner of Word Place Properties mixed-use real estate development.
